Uggah: GPS confident of retaining all seats, including Bukit Saban, Layar

Datuk Amar Douglas Uggah Embas

By Lian Cheng

KUCHING, Oct 12:  Bukit Saban assemblyman Datuk Amar Douglas Uggah Embas is confident that Gabungan Parti Sarawak (GPS) will retain Bukit Saban, Layar as well as other seats under the State ruling coalition.

Uggah who is also Parti Pesaka Bumiputera Bersatu (PBB) deputy president said this in response to the recent news report that Andria Gelayan of Parti Sarawak Bersatu (PSB) will be challenging him at Bukit Saban in the upcoming Sarawak Election.


“I am confident that I will be able to defend my seat. This is because of the development we have brought to Bukit Saban.  My area is almost 100 per cent covered in terms of electricity, water and roads.  For example, electricity coverage for my area is 97 per cent. I believe people know what we have done for them.

“This is similar for Layar which has experienced very fast development.  I know it because I used to be Betong MP.  Overall, Sarawak has been under fast development especially under Chief Minister Datuk Patinggi Abang Johari Tun Openg.

“So I believe we can retain Bukit Saban, Layar and all the seats under GPS,” Uggah told DayakDaily.

Presently, Layar is held by PBB youth chief Rentap Jabu, who is also son of former deputy Chief Minister Datuk Patinggi Alfred Jabu.

The candidacy of Isik Utau for Layar and Andria under PSB for the coming State election has caught attention of the media as both Isik and Andria used to be GPS supporters.

Isik was once a political secretary to the Chief Minister as well as Jabu’s private secretary while Andria used to work for Sarawak Petroleum Berhad (Petros).

On the reasons why both Isik and Andria opted to stand for the opposition, Uggah, who is also Deputy Chief Minister refused to speculate and said that such questions could best be answered by the duo. — DayakDaily
